Block 119156

edeb2d78f2ec7b5586536e5ca9c9dcd469f99cc42c61e68378a4cc545a0374c0
Transactions1
Height119156
Confirmations5309728
TimestampSat, 23 Nov 2013 20:46:47 UTC
Size (bytes)205
Version1
Merkle Root756e20bdf2241ba99234683c4914aff8297dcac7264c593471b5b65dadf2678c
Nonce4044486656
Bits1c01af3a
Difficulty151.9734768193923

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
5309728 Confirmations200 FTC